Transaction 661063bfd63da8fcfbfa4323e80c90d8bd95faed5771772b665e0e19cd7d9447
1 Input
1 Output
-
661063bfd63da8fcfbfa4323e80c90d8bd95faed5771772b665e0e19cd7d9447:0
- value
- 50220
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 20263ac6849e4d09263fa589c43d6aee324bebf6 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13vzRNsnz7R21JY7zqvVdWJzmqkjYNJ6eT